The structure of \(\mathrm{XeF}_{6}\) is experimentally determined to be distorted octahedron. Its structure according to VSEPR theory is

  1. A octahedron
  2. B trigonal bipyramid
  3. C pentagonal bipyramid
  4. D tetragonal bipyramid
Verified Solution

Answer & Solution

Correct Answer

(C) pentagonal bipyramid
